1. A computer-implemented method for analysis of data from multiple data sources, the computer-implemented method comprising:
receiving a query instance;
processing the query instance to generate one or more relational query instances based upon, at least in part, the query instance;
distributing the generated one or more relational query instances among one or more nodes;
processing each of the generated one or more relational query instances by at least one node of one or more nodes to extract data from at least one data source of multiple data sources in communication therewith corresponding to the one or more relational query instances;
generating one or more insights based on the extracted data;
storing the one or more insights generated in a relevant cache to be retrieved therefrom;
identifying entities in the query instance and attributes associated therewith;
retrieving historic data from the at least one data source of the multiple data sources related to one or more of the entities and attributes identified;
training at least one model based on the historic data retrieved;
associating tags with the at least one trained model indicative of corresponding one or more of the entities and attributes; and
storing the at least one trained model with associated tags in at least one data source of the multiple data sources, to be retrieved therefrom.
